The Core Mechanic: Mastering the Frame
The defining feature of this add-on is the unique "frame" status effect. When a target is successfully framed, they are effectively removed from the dynamic flow of battle. Their movement is locked, their active abilities are silenced, and crucially, they become vulnerable to increased incoming damage. This mechanic elevates crowd control above pure DPS, allowing a strategically superior but less equipped player to overcome a heavily armored foe by catching them at the perfect moment.
This system shines brightest in coordinated team environments. Imagine a scenario where one teammate locks an enemy in a frame, a second delivers a devastating burst of damage while the target is immobilized, and a third controls the surrounding area with mobility skills. This creates distinct combat roles and turns chaotic brawls into calculated tactical exchanges. Arsenal of Projection Sorcery
The toolkit provided by Cursed Fate: Projection Sorcery — Tactical Frame Combat for Minecraft is designed for precision rather than spamming. Each ability serves a specific purpose in the rhythm of battle:
- Counter: A high-risk, high-reward defensive move that requires impeccable timing. Missing the activation window can backfire, leaving the user trapped in their own frame.
- Invisibility Barrage: Grants brief concealment accompanied by visual trails, culminating in a series of rapid strikes and a powerful finishing punch that applies the frame effect.
- Low Cooldown Dash: A short-range burst of speed with minimal recharge time, essential for maintaining pressure and gaining positional advantages.
- Framing Dash: Covering up to ten blocks, this lunge converts any targets in its path into the framed state. While limited as a pure travel tool, it is devastating for controlling narrow corridors.
- Acceleration Run: Builds momentum over eight seconds, ending in a massive strike that knocks both the enemy and the user backward.
- Domain Frame: An area-of-effect ultimate that applies the frame condition twice while dealing consistent, moderate damage to all caught within.
Tactical Depth and Strategic Play
Success in this mod demands discipline. The first rule of engagement is to avoid mindlessly activating abilities. Almost every skill either opens a window for a counter-attack or requires precise distance management. For instance, the Framing Dash is ineffective as a simple escape mechanism but becomes a lethal tool for slicing through multiple enemies in tight spaces. On maps with dense architecture, this ability transforms hallways into kill zones.
Combos are the lifeblood of victory. The most effective strategy involves a rotation: use a dash to close the gap, unleash the Invisibility Barrage for quick hits, follow up with the heavy punch, and secure the kill with Domain Frame. This sequence is particularly punishing against opponents who rely solely on weapon damage without monitoring their cooldowns. Balancing PvP and PvE Environments
In Player versus Player settings, the mod reaches its peak potential. Facing a human opponent makes the timing of the Counter skill a psychological weapon; foes become hesitant to initiate trades, granting you control over the pace of the fight. This creates a fresh meta where micro-mechanics matter more than gear tiers. However, the utility extends to PvE as well. Against groups of mobs or bosses from other modifications, Domain Frame can neutralize high-threat targets instantly, while the Acceleration Run breaks through dense enemy lines with ease.
Compatibility is key for a stable experience. This mod performs best in packs that already feature enhanced combat animations and refined damage mechanics. Server administrators should consider tweaking rules regarding domain abilities in spawn zones to prevent particle overload and ensure fair play. Testing interactions with other control effects is also recommended, as some mods may override the duration of the frame state.
